How was the civil war a federal vs. states right issue? "Describe"

Respuesta :

joelpimentel
joelpimentel joelpimentel
  • 19-03-2018
The main way it was a Federal vs States Rights issue was that the Confederacy was unhappy that the free states had rights and did their best to undermine them by means of such things as the Fugitive Slave Act of 1850 and the decision in Dred Scott v. Sandford. If you read the The Declaration of Causes of Seceding States (that is why the seceding states claimed at the time they were seceding) you find such little gems as Georgia’s.
